How to make the best frozen smoothie

A perfect breakfast, on-the-go or anytime-meal that is completely customizable and can't go wrong.

Begin with your fruit. A banana is the foundation, but the frozen fruit can be anything from berries to mango to apples...Be creative! I like a combination of strawberries, pineapple, and blueberries.

Add just enough milk (non-dairy or regular to cover the base. (Juice works well too.) Too much will make the smoothie soupy.

Now your optional ingredients: Greek Yogurt for creaminess, rolled oats for texture/substantialness, fresh/frozen spinach for the color green (I swear you can't taste it at all), ice for thickness.

  • 1 banana
  • Frozen fruit
  • Regular or non-dairy milk (or juice)
  • Optional add-ins:
  • Greek Yogurt
  • Fresh or frozen spinach
  • Old Fashioned rolled oats
  • Ice
